Morris Sr.Elizabeth Sharon Morris‘Dying in Indian Country’Donate NowHow You Can HelpMediaChristian Alliance for Indian Child WelfareThe Christian Alliance for Indian Child Welfare, a national non-profit Christian ministry and family advocacy, has been advocating since February, 2004, for families at risk of harm from the Indian Child Welfare Act (ICWA). Our advocacy has been both judicial and educational, as well as a prayer resource for families and a shoulder to cry on.
